Thomas Kuhn and Scientific Revolutions

From Einstein's theory of relativity to Copernican astronomy, we all know about scientific ideas that changed the way people think about the world. How do revolutionary advances in science come about? In this hour of Science Friday, we'll look at the ideas of science historian and philosopher Thomas Kuhn. Plus, a look at current revolutionary theories.
